Erstes piVCCU3 Stable Release

Virtualisierte CCU für Raspberry Pi und Clones

Moderator: Co-Administratoren

Packman_1
Beiträge: 8
Registriert: 16.08.2012, 14:52

Re: Erstes piVCCU3 Stable Release

Beitrag von Packman_1 » 24.10.2018, 08:06

Hallo Zusammen,

ich habe piVCCU3 auf einen Tinkerboard s installiert und bekommen immer die Fehlermeldung, dass kein "USB-Speicher für die Speicherung der Diagrammdaten" vorhanden ist. Ich habe es schon mit dem "reconfigure-Befehl" probiert aber keinen Erfolg gehabt. Es waren zwei verschiedene SanDisc Sicks mit je 32GB, in FAT32 formatiert. In CUXD ist der Stick auch eingebunden. Ich komme hier leider nicht weiter.
Dateianhänge
Meldung_CCU3.jpg
Ansicht_cuxd.jpg
Ansicht_cuxd.jpg (11.4 KiB) 1536 mal betrachtet

Benutzeravatar
deimos
Beiträge: 5383
Registriert: 20.06.2017, 10:38
System: Alternative CCU (auf Basis OCCU)
Wohnort: Leimersheim
Hat sich bedankt: 121 Mal
Danksagung erhalten: 950 Mal
Kontaktdaten:

Re: Erstes piVCCU3 Stable Release

Beitrag von deimos » 24.10.2018, 08:29

Hi,
Packman_1 hat geschrieben:
24.10.2018, 08:06
ich habe piVCCU3 auf einen Tinkerboard s installiert und bekommen immer die Fehlermeldung, dass kein "USB-Speicher für die Speicherung der Diagrammdaten" vorhanden ist. Ich habe es schon mit dem "reconfigure-Befehl" probiert aber keinen Erfolg gehabt. Es waren zwei verschiedene SanDisc Sicks mit je 32GB, in FAT32 formatiert. In CUXD ist der Stick auch eingebunden. Ich komme hier leider nicht weiter.
Hast du beim dpkg-reconfigure den Stick aktiv ausgewählt oder nur ok bestätigt?

Was kommt bei der Ausgabe von folgenden Befehlen:

Code: Alles auswählen

cat /etc/default/pivccu3
lsusb
cat /var/lib/piVCCU3/lxc/config
cat /tmp/pivccu-var/pivccu/create-devs
Viele Grüße
Alex

Packman_1
Beiträge: 8
Registriert: 16.08.2012, 14:52

Re: Erstes piVCCU3 Stable Release

Beitrag von Packman_1 » 24.10.2018, 21:23

Hallo Alex,

aktives Anwählen hat nix gebracht.

Befehle:

root@tinkerboard:~# cat /etc/default/pivccu3
PIVCCU_HMRF_MODE="HM-MOD-RPI-PCB"
PIVCCU_HMIP_MODE="Multimacd"
PIVCCU_USB_DEVICES=""
root@tinkerboard:~#

root@tinkerboard:~# lsusb
Bus 001 Device 003: ID 0781:5583 SanDisk Corp.
Bus 001 Device 002: ID 05e3:0610 Genesys Logic, Inc. 4-port hub
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Bus 002 Device 002: ID 0bda:481a Realtek Semiconductor Corp.
Bus 002 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
root@tinkerboard:~#

root@tinkerboard:~# cat /var/lib/piVCCU3/lxc/config
lxc.utsname = piVCCU

lxc.hook.start = /etc/piVCCU3/start-hook.sh

lxc.rootfs = /var/lib/piVCCU3/rootfs
lxc.rootfs.options = ro

lxc.mount.auto = proc sys:rw cgroup
lxc.mount.entry = devpts dev/pts devpts defaults,newinstance 0 0

lxc.mount.entry = tmpfs tmp tmpfs defaults,mode=1777 0 0
lxc.mount.entry = /tmp/pivccu-var var none defaults,bind 0 0
lxc.mount.entry = /tmp/pivccu-media media none defaults,bind 0 0
lxc.mount.entry = tmpfs run tmpfs defaults,mode=0755,nosuid,nodev 0 0
lxc.mount.entry = tmpfs dev/shm tmpfs defaults,nosuid,nodev,noexec,mode=1777,siz e=16M,create=dir 0 0

lxc.mount.entry = /var/lib/piVCCU3/userfs usr/local/ none defaults,bind 0 0

lxc.network.type = veth
lxc.network.flags = up
lxc.network.link = br0
lxc.network.hwaddr = ea:97:45:e1:dc:1f
lxc.network.veth.pair = vethpivccu

lxc.cgroup.devices.deny = a
lxc.cgroup.devices.allow = c 1:3 rwm
lxc.cgroup.devices.allow = c 1:5 rwm
lxc.cgroup.devices.allow = c 1:8 rwm
lxc.cgroup.devices.allow = c 1:9 rwm
lxc.cgroup.devices.allow = c 5:0 rwm
lxc.cgroup.devices.allow = c 5:1 rwm
lxc.cgroup.devices.allow = c 5:2 rwm
lxc.cgroup.devices.allow = c 10:200 rwm
lxc.cgroup.devices.allow = c 136:* rwm
lxc.cgroup.devices.allow = c 241:0 rwm
lxc.cgroup.devices.allow = c 241:1 rwm
lxc.cgroup.devices.allow = c 241:2 rwm
lxc.cgroup.devices.allow = c 242:0 rwm
lxc.cgroup.devices.allow = c 241:1 rwm

lxc.aa_profile = unconfined
root@tinkerboard:~#


root@tinkerboard:~# cat /tmp/pivccu-var/pivccu/create-devs
cat: /tmp/pivccu-var/pivccu/create-devs: No such file or directory
root@tinkerboard:~#


Besten Dank schon mal

Benutzeravatar
deimos
Beiträge: 5383
Registriert: 20.06.2017, 10:38
System: Alternative CCU (auf Basis OCCU)
Wohnort: Leimersheim
Hat sich bedankt: 121 Mal
Danksagung erhalten: 950 Mal
Kontaktdaten:

Re: Erstes piVCCU3 Stable Release

Beitrag von deimos » 24.10.2018, 22:50

Hi,

bist du dir ganz sicher, dass du beim dpkg-reconfigure den Stick ausgewählt hast und der mit einem * markiert war? Das dpkg-reconfigure trägt den in die /etc/default/pivccu3 ein und da steht er bei dir nicht drin, was dann auch erklärt, warum er hinterher im Container nicht vorhanden ist.

Viele Grüße
Alex

klassisch
Beiträge: 3974
Registriert: 24.03.2011, 04:32
System: Alternative CCU (auf Basis OCCU)
Hat sich bedankt: 110 Mal
Danksagung erhalten: 70 Mal

Re: Erstes piVCCU3 Stable Release

Beitrag von klassisch » 25.10.2018, 00:30

Beliebter Fehler, ist mir auch unterlaufen viewtopic.php?p=457575#p457575

Labersack
Beiträge: 19
Registriert: 04.11.2015, 10:19
Hat sich bedankt: 3 Mal

Re: Erstes piVCCU3 Stable Release

Beitrag von Labersack » 25.10.2018, 21:09

Habe heute meine Karte geklont und mal ein Update versucht.
Hat auch eigentlich alles geklappt, aber:
Die Seriennummer meiner CCU hat sich leider verändert.
Unter pivccu-info wird zwar die korrekte Nummer des Funkmoduls angezeigt, allerdings läuft mein Homeputer CL Studio nicht mehr.
Meine Lizenz wird nicht mehr akzeptiert. Im Homeputer-Dialog wird auch unter ZentralenNr 'C000000000' angezeigt.
In der letzten pvccu-Version konnte ich das über /var/ids ändern, in dieser Version finde ich leider keine Datei, in der ich diese Anpassung vornehmen könnte.
Bin jetzt mal wieder auf der Backup-Karte unter der alten piVCCU-Version, würde aber schon mal gerne umsteigen, bevor der Support ausläuft....
Hat jemand eine Tipp, wie ich die Nummer wieder korrigieren könnte?

Familienvater
Beiträge: 7151
Registriert: 31.12.2006, 15:18
System: Alternative CCU (auf Basis OCCU)
Wohnort: Rhein-Main
Danksagung erhalten: 34 Mal

Re: Erstes piVCCU3 Stable Release

Beitrag von Familienvater » 25.10.2018, 21:24

Hi,

die Raspberrymatic-Version der ExecEngine nutzt nicht mehr die Zentralen/Funkmodul-SN, sondern die SN der CPU. Da RM bzw. die CCU3 normalerweise nicht virtualisiert sind, kommt da eine eindeutige Nummer raus, für die der HPCL-Editor eine neue Lizenz (Freigabe) bräuchte. Früher war das kein Problem, da hat man sich bei Contronics gemeldet, und gesagt, das man die Lizenz für eine Ersatz-Zentrale umgeschrieben haben möchte, dann war das kein Problem. Wie einfach das heute noch funktioniert, hängt sicherlich auch davon ab, ob man aktuell Updateberechtigt ist (und damit Support hat), oder nicht.

Der Familienvater

Labersack
Beiträge: 19
Registriert: 04.11.2015, 10:19
Hat sich bedankt: 3 Mal

Re: Erstes piVCCU3 Stable Release

Beitrag von Labersack » 26.10.2018, 08:29

Updateberrichtigt bin ich zwar, aber eine Nummer wie C000000000 klingt schon sehr "default", was bedeuten würde, wenn einer mit dieser Nummer eine Freischaltung bekäme, würde die ja auf allen piVCCU(3)-Versionen funktionieren, von daher würde ich sehr gut verstehen, wenn mir für diese Nummer eine Freischaltung verweigert würde.
Sehr bedauerlich, das ist für micht echt Showstoper, damit wird für mich die neue Version nicht nutzbar.

Benutzeravatar
deimos
Beiträge: 5383
Registriert: 20.06.2017, 10:38
System: Alternative CCU (auf Basis OCCU)
Wohnort: Leimersheim
Hat sich bedankt: 121 Mal
Danksagung erhalten: 950 Mal
Kontaktdaten:

Re: Erstes piVCCU3 Stable Release

Beitrag von deimos » 26.10.2018, 08:35

Hi,

lass mich raten, du hast ein Tinkerboard? Da wird die Seriennummer von der CPU immer mit 000000000 ausgegeben (nicht innerhalb des CCU Containers, sondern generell auch auf dem Host, sieht man bei der Ausgabe von "cat /proc/cpuinfo"). Das ist also kein Problem von piVCCU, sondern ein Problem der verwendeten Hardware bzw. des Mechanismus von Homeputer, dass da ein nicht stabiler Mechanismus für die Lizenzprüfung verwendet wird.

Viele Grüße
Alex

Labersack
Beiträge: 19
Registriert: 04.11.2015, 10:19
Hat sich bedankt: 3 Mal

Re: Erstes piVCCU3 Stable Release

Beitrag von Labersack » 26.10.2018, 08:45

Ich habe das ganze übrigens auf einem Tinkerboard laufen, und dort wird mir tatsächlich die CPU-ID mit lauter Nullen (Aber ohne das C) angezeigt.

Code: Alles auswählen

root@tinkerboard:~# cat /proc/cpuinfo
processor       : 0
model name      : ARMv7 Processor rev 1 (v7l)
BogoMIPS        : 57.60
Features        : half thumb fastmult vfp edsp thumbee neon vfpv3 tls vfpv4 idiva idivt vfpd32 lpae evtstrm
CPU implementer : 0x41
CPU architecture: 7
CPU variant     : 0x0
CPU part        : 0xc0d
CPU revision    : 1

processor       : 1
model name      : ARMv7 Processor rev 1 (v7l)
BogoMIPS        : 57.60
Features        : half thumb fastmult vfp edsp thumbee neon vfpv3 tls vfpv4 idiva idivt vfpd32 lpae evtstrm
CPU implementer : 0x41
CPU architecture: 7
CPU variant     : 0x0
CPU part        : 0xc0d
CPU revision    : 1

processor       : 2
model name      : ARMv7 Processor rev 1 (v7l)
BogoMIPS        : 57.60
Features        : half thumb fastmult vfp edsp thumbee neon vfpv3 tls vfpv4 idiva idivt vfpd32 lpae evtstrm
CPU implementer : 0x41
CPU architecture: 7
CPU variant     : 0x0
CPU part        : 0xc0d
CPU revision    : 1

processor       : 3
model name      : ARMv7 Processor rev 1 (v7l)
BogoMIPS        : 57.60
Features        : half thumb fastmult vfp edsp thumbee neon vfpv3 tls vfpv4 idiva idivt vfpd32 lpae evtstrm
CPU implementer : 0x41
CPU architecture: 7
CPU variant     : 0x0
CPU part        : 0xc0d
CPU revision    : 1

Hardware        : Rockchip (Device Tree)
Revision        : 0000
Serial          : 0000000000000000
EDIT:
Oh, zu lange nicht aktualisiert, inzwischen kam schon die Antwort, hatte ich übersehen..

Antworten

Zurück zu „piVCCU“